Frequently Asked Questions - Agilent 16900-series Logic Analyzers

Software Version 03.00 Release Notes

Additions
  • 16720A Pattern Generator support: Support includes a 167xx pattern generator ASCII translator and a Pattern Generator Binary (PGB) translator.

  • Eye Scan with Threshold and Sample Position Setup: Ensures accurate data capture and allows you to identify problem signals quickly by displaying eye diagrams simultaneously across all channels. In all types of eye finder runs, the number of transitions is indicated by brightness. There are three types of eye finder runs available:

    • Auto Sample Position Setup — Performs a scan that automatically adjusts the sample position.

    • Auto Threshold and Sample Position Setup — Performs a scan that shows the voltage swing and automatically adjusts the threshold and sample position.

    • Eye Scan with Threshold and Sample Position Setup — Performs a full voltage and time scan that detects and maps transitions. This mode displays eye diagrams and automatically adjusts the threshold and sample position.

  • Advanced Customization Environment: Extends the data analysis and visualization capabilities of the logic analyzer by seamlessly integrating Visual Basic for Applications (VBA) into the logic analyzer application. B4606A provides the development and runtime package. B4607A provides the runtime package only. Customization possibilities include:

    • Data Analysis: Easily execute repeated analysis functions, like computing statistics on data captured by the logic analyzer, by creating macros/dialogs for repeated tasks.

    • Data Visualization: Quickly gain insight into system operation and identify areas for optimization by graphing captured data using the VbaView window. You can plot data using line graphs, XY scattergrams, horizontal and vertical bar charts, stacked horizontal and vertical bar charts, pie charts.

    • Instrument Control, Measurement Automation: Rapidly run through test suites by modifying the trigger for the next run based on analysis of the captured data.

    • Link to external PC applications: Automatically launch and export data to other COM enabled PC applications for post-processing and analysis.

  • B4608A ASCII Remote Programming Interface support: This package provides backward compatibility with 16700-series logic analyzers by converting 16700 ASCII RPI commands into 16900 COM commands. Requires the Advanced Customization Environment (either the B4606A Development and Runtime package or the B4607A Runtime package).

  • B4655A FPGA dynamic probe feature additions:

    • Support for Xilinx Virtex 4 devices.

    • Ability to create and change the names of devices, cores, and banks.

    • Preservation of signal properties when changing between banks. Properties include symbols, waveform size and color, etc.

    • Retains addition, deletion or change of a signal within a bank.

    • Ability to power ATC2 core off from logic analyzer.

    • Usability improvements for single session, multi-core support. Also shows which configuration file is loaded for each FPGA.

    • Includes Xilinx ChipScope Pro 6.3i JTAG drivers, improving compatibility for scan-chains with non-Xilinx devices.

  • Extended oscilloscope support for the E5850A Time Correlation Fixture: Time-correlate logic analyzer traces to analog traces from the following Agilent oscilloscopes:

    • 13 GHz, up to 40 Gsa/s DSO81304A Infiniium Oscilloscope.
    • 12 GHz, up to 40 Gsa/s DSO81204A Infiniium Oscilloscope.
    • 10 GHz, up to 40 Gsa/s DSO81004A Infiniium Oscilloscope.

  • 'Go Online' modifications: Added access to the 'Password Protect the Local System from Remote Connections' utility and separated the system connection information for local and remote systems in the 'Select System to Use' dialog.
  • Compare modifications:
    • 'Compare Until' button: Added a 'Compare Until' button in the main Compare Window. Selecting the button brings up the Compare Properties dialog defaulted to the Difference Properties tab.

    • Disable compare for a given run: A 'Disable' selection has been added to the pulldown of the Compare Window icon in the Overview tab. When selected, the Compare Window icon will remain in the Overview, the Reference Buffer will be retained, and the current acquisition will not be kept (only in the compare window). If you want to save the current trace data for compare, save it to a configuration file prior to disabling Compare. When compare is re-enabled it will use the reference trace and the current trace.

    • Stop key activity: While running Compare repetitively, the Stop button on the front panel will stop the comparison and the repetitive run progression window even when the progression window has focus.

  • Run while application is iconified: Whether interfacing to the logic analyzer through the GUI or via COM, the logic analyzer will continue to run and take data even when the application is iconified.

  • Symbol Name Search: A 'Symbol Name to find' field has been added to the Select Symbol Dialog. Typing characters in the field lets you quickly search for a particular symbol name. The field is active when the Name column is selected.

  • Windows XP Service Pack 2: Use of Windows XP Service Pack 2 requires logic analyzer application software version 3.00 or higher. Service Pack 2 focuses mainly on security and provides better protection against viruses, hackers, and worms. It includes the most up-to-date drivers, tools, security updates, and patches. It includes Windows Firewall, Pop-up Blocker for Internet Explorer, and the new Windows Security Center.

    • All 1680- and 16900-series logic analyzers manufactured after the release of version 3.00 of the Agilent Logic Analyzer application software will have Windows XP Service Pack 2 automatically installed.

    • To update an existing Windows XP 1680- or 16900-series logic analyzer:

      • Apply critical updates from Microsoft (retains data and license files).

      • Or, use September 15, 2004 or later Agilent logic analyzer recovery CDs to rebuild the logic analyzer OS (requires backing up data and license files and installation of latest logic analyzer application software)
  • N4220A/B PCI Express Packet Analysis Probe support: Provides the ability to decode PCI Express bus data when used in conjunction with the Packet Decoder tool. Custom packet events from traces captured on a 16700 series frame can be imported as XML files. To do this requires 16700-series application software version A.02.90.0000.
  • FSI-60097 and FSI-60105 FB-DIMM (fully buffered DIMM) probe support: Provides protocol decode of the 4.8 Gb/s transmit and receive channels running between the memory controller and the advanced memory buffer (AMB).

  • N4219B Serial ATA Protocol Analysis Probe support: Provides:

    • Protocol decode at full speed.

    • Spread spectrum clocking (SSC) and out-of-band signaling (OOB)

    • Built-in packet recognizers that provide powerful triggering without consuming logic analyzer resources.

    • Time-stamped traffic for time-correlation measurements with other system buses such as a microprocessor system bus (FSB), memory interface, or PCI-Express.

    • Protocol decode of a bi-directional link requires 68 channels with 200 MHz or above state capture. Works with the 16900-series modular logic analysis systems, as well as the 1680/90-series standalone logic analyzers.

  • E8045A/B Intel Pentium 4 Analysis Probe support: Simplifies tracing of the Pentium 4 system bus by aligning data, address, and control signals with b-clk. Provides four modes of analysis: all, compacted, expanded and timing pass-through.

  • E8047A/B Intel Xeon Analysis Probe support: Simplifies tracing of the Xeon system bus by aligning data, address, and control signals with b-clk. Provides four modes of analysis: all, compacted, expanded and timing pass-through.

  • InfiniBand Probe support: Provides the ability to decode InfiniBand bus data when used in conjunction with the Packet Decoder tool. Custom packet events from traces captured on a 16700-series logic analysis system frame can be imported as XML files. To do this requires 16700-series application software version A.02.90.0000.

  • E9520A Motorola PowerQUICC III (MPC8540/8560) Analysis Probe support: Inverse assembler supports instruction decode on the DDR and GPCM buses.
